Who owns Patek Philippe now?

Established in 1839, it is named after two of its founders, Antoni Patek and Adrien Philippe. Since 1932, the company has been owned by the Stern family in Switzerland and remains the last family-owned independent watch manufacturer in Geneva. The Stern Family. By passing down the helm from one generation to the next since 1932, the Stern Family has been the guardian of Patek Philippe values and know-how, while successfully ensuring the continuous development of the company and its timepieces.
